SAP Data Services is a robust ETL (Extract, Transform, Load) platform that empowers organizations to integrate, cleanse, and transform data efficiently. While developing complex data flows and transformations, encountering errors or unexpected behaviors is common. To resolve such issues effectively, SAP Data Services provides a suite of powerful debugging tools.
This article explores the key debugging tools available in SAP Data Services, guiding SAP professionals on how to use them to troubleshoot, optimize, and validate their ETL jobs.
Debugging is essential to:
Using the built-in debugging tools, developers can pinpoint issues quickly and enhance the overall ETL process quality.
The Designer Debugger is an interactive tool that allows you to step through a data flow or job in the SAP Data Services Designer environment.
Features:
Use Case:
When developing complex mappings or transformations, the debugger helps verify logic by observing data as it passes through each step.
SAP Data Services generates detailed trace and log files during job execution.
Types of Logs:
Access:
Logs can be accessed via the Data Services Management Console (CMC) or directly on the server file system.
Use Case:
Logs are essential for troubleshooting production issues and understanding failures or performance bottlenecks.
The CMC provides a web-based interface to monitor and manage Data Services jobs and servers.
Debugging Capabilities:
Use Case:
Administrators and developers use the CMC to oversee job executions and quickly respond to issues.
Within the Designer, the Data Preview tool enables viewing sample data at various points in a data flow without running the entire job.
Benefits:
Use Case:
Quickly validate the results of transformations and identify data issues early in the design phase.
These features help in detailed analysis of job behavior and data state at critical points.
Understanding and utilizing SAP Data Services debugging tools is vital for building robust, error-free ETL jobs. By leveraging the Designer Debugger, trace logs, CMC monitoring, and data preview features, SAP professionals can efficiently troubleshoot issues, validate data transformations, and optimize job performance.
Effective debugging not only reduces development time but also ensures high-quality data integration, ultimately supporting better decision-making and business processes.